Job Description:
This role ensures compliance with Mine Health and Safety Act requirements regarding maintaining the mining cycle within adequate working places in order to facilitate all practical mining skills training.
Execute and deliver on the job coaching to all learners in conjunction with permanent crew. In addition, all responsibilities of a legally appointed Miner are incorporated within this role.
Some of the key training and development responsibilities in this role will be:
This position carries the responsibility of a legally appointed Miner
Maintaining a blasting cycle in order to facilitate mining skills training.
Implemented and supervised operational mining skills development on the job coaching.
Established working underground training environment conducive for skills development in compliance with the Mine Health and Safety Act.
Compliance in terms of MQA and QCTO requirements
Progressive reports on predetermined targets for mining.
Appropriate budget control.
Interaction with relevant stakeholders.
This role is at our Amandelbult Mine in the Human Resource Development Department, at a D1 level reporting to the Mine Overseer Non Production.
Qualifications:
Grade 12
NFQ 3 Rock Breakers/ Blasting Certificate (underground)
NQF 4 OD ETDP Higher Certificate
Assessor Certificate
Moderators Certificate will be advantageous
Experience:
3 years mining experience of which 2 years as Shift supervisor or Snr HRD Practitioner
Additional requirements:
MS Office Package
Medical fitness certificate
Training needs analysis
Training logistics and administration
Management of training providers
Design and delivery of development activities
Coaching and mentoring learners, interns, and apprentices
Induction/orientation
